About Team:
The Enterprise People Technology team supports the successful deployment and adoption of new People technology across the enterprise. As a Fortune #1 company, our work impacts millions of associates globally. We strive to continuously improve people technology and products to help managers and associates so they can focus on what matters most - supporting our customers and members. People Technology is one of the major segments of Walmart Global Tech's Enterprise Business Services, which is invested in building a compact, robust organization that includes service operations and technology solutions for Finance, People, and the Associate Digital Experience.

What you'll do:

  • Hands on development on building n-tier applications using Microservices, Java/J2EE and related technologies.
  • Leads and participates in medium- to large-scale projects by reviewing project requirements, translating requirements into technical solutions by partnering with the product management, project management, business and user experience teams. Prepare requested information and obtain cross-function approvals.
  • Analyzing business requirements, storyboards and similar artifacts of the scrum process, work in an agile development environment with a quick turnaround time and iterative builds.
  • Work cross-functionally with various teams: product management, various product lines, or business units to drive forward results commitment to team success and positive team dynamics.

What you'll bring:
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ering or related discipline
  • Good Experience designing and implementing REST API web services using Spring Boot
  • Good Experience in UI technologies like React Web, React Native, React JS (good to have Angular JS experience).
  • Experience of strong backend development. Highly hands-on development experience with Node.js, Java/J2EE, Spring, SQL, Hibernate, JavaScript, HTML. Good Experience in CSS.
  • Good Experience with development tools such as Git, Maven, Prometheus, Grafana, and Splunk
  • Experience in organization running fully automated, end-to-end CI/CD processes.
  • Experience in deploying applications on the cloud.
  • Good DB experience including Relational Databases, NoSQL, Kafka, Azure Cosmos, Azure SQL, Mega cache.
  • Proficiency in testing and troubleshooting using JUnit tests.
